Today's episode explores the growing phenomenon of AI companion apps, which are advanced chatbots designed to offer friendship, support, and even romantic connections. These apps, such as Replika and Character.AI, allow users to customise virtual personas and engage in seemingly natural conversations, fulfilling emotional needs like overcoming loneliness and anxiety. While many users report forming deep, genuine emotional bonds with their AI companions, experiencing comfort, love, and even grief, the episode also highlights significant ethical concerns. These include questions about the AI's lack of true sentience, the potential for manipulation and addiction by profit-driven companies, and the risk of users becoming overly dependent, which could hinder real-life social development and interactions. The episode ultimately prompts reflection on what constitutes genuine connection in an increasingly virtual world.
